Do Samsung Gaming Monitors Have Speakers?

Gaming monitors are an important part of any gaming setup, and Samsung makes some of the best. But do Samsung gaming monitors have speakers?

The answer is yes and no. Some Samsung gaming monitors have built-in speakers, while others do not. It depends on the specific model.

If your Samsung gaming monitor has built-in speakers, they are usually located on the back of the monitor. They produce decent sound quality, but they may not be loud enough for everyone.

If your Samsung gaming monitor doesn’t have built-in speakers, you will need to use external speakers or headphones. This can be a good option if you want better sound quality or if you want to listen to music or game audio without disturbing others.

Overall, whether Samsung gaming monitors have speakers or not depends on the specific needs of the user. Some users prefer built-in speakers for convenience, while others may prefer to use external speakers for better sound quality.

What Features Do Samsung Gaming Monitors Offer?

Samsung’s Odyssey gaming monitors are a popular choice for gamers. These monitors offer a number of features to enhance gaming performance, including high refresh rates, low response times, and HDR support.

One of the biggest benefits of Samsung’s Odyssey monitors is their high refresh rates. Many monitors have a refresh rate of 60Hz, which means that the monitor can display 60 frames per second. However, modern games often run at much higher frame rates, which can be choppy on a lower refresh rate monitor. Samsung’s Odyssey monitors have a refresh rate of 144Hz, which is perfect for smooth gaming.

Another big benefit of Samsung’s Odyssey monitors is their low response times. Response time refers to the time it takes for a monitor to change from one color to another. Lower response times can lead to smoother gameplay, and Samsung’s Odyssey monitors have a response time of just 1ms.

Samsung’s Odyssey monitors also support HDR. HDR stands for High Dynamic Range, and it allows for a wider range of colors and brightness to be displayed. This can make for a more dynamic and lifelike gaming experience.

Overall, Samsung’s Odyssey gaming monitors offer a number of great features for gamers. Their high refresh rates, low response times, and HDR support make them ideal for gaming, and their stylish design will look great in any gaming setup.

How Are Samsung Gaming Monitors Different From Regular Monitors?

Samsung gaming monitors differ from regular monitors in several ways. Firstly, gaming monitors are designed to be more responsive, with faster refresh rates. This means that the image on the screen is updated more frequently, resulting in smoother gameplay and less lag. Samsung gaming monitors typically have refresh rates of 144Hz or more, compared to regular monitors, which often have refresh rates of 60Hz or less.

Secondly, gaming monitors often have higher resolutions than regular monitors. This is important for gamers who want to be able to clearly see small details in their games. Samsung gaming monitors, such as the Samsung Odyssey G7, have resolutions of 2560 x 1440, which is much higher than the resolution of most regular monitors.

Thirdly, gaming monitors often have additional features that regular monitors do not. For example, many Samsung gaming monitors have built-in speakers, which can be useful for those who do not want to purchase external speakers. Additionally, gaming monitors often have customizable settings, such as the ability to adjust the color temperature or the response time, which can help gamers customize the gaming experience to their needs.

Overall, Samsung gaming monitors are designed to be more responsive, with faster refresh rates, higher resolutions, and additional features that make them better suited for gaming than regular monitors.
